Golang time newticker
http://www.codebaoku.com/it-go/it-go-yisu-787042.html http://www.codebaoku.com/it-go/it-go-yisu-787042.html
Golang time newticker
Did you know?
WebApr 12, 2024 · 补充:golang定时器Ticker. time包下有一个Ticker结构体 ... func NewTicker(d Duration) *Ticker{} NewTicker返回一个新的Ticker,该Ticker包含一个通道字段,并会每隔时间段d,就向该通道发送当时的时间。 WebOct 26, 2016 · The current time.NewTicker(time.Duration) makes its first tick after the given duration. ue to the nature of most ticker-dependent implementations, it is hard to …
WebIn Golang, we achieve this with the help of tickers. We can create a ticker by NewTicker () function and stop it by Stop () function. These two functions are described in the below table: II. Example 1: Using Golang ticker loop with Stop () function In this example, we will create a ticker with a for loop and iterate it in another goroutine. WebApr 21, 2024 · With the help of time.Now () function, we can get the current time in Golang by importing time module. Syntax: time.Now () Return: Return current date and time. …
WebSep 22, 2024 · time.After() allows us to perform an action after a duration. For example: NOTE: The helper constants time.Second, time.Minute and time.Hour are all of type time.Duration. So if we have to supply a … WebApr 21, 2024 · In Go language, time packages supplies functionality for determining as well as viewing time. The Tick () function in Go language is a utility wrapper for NewTicker function. It only allows access to the ticking channel. In addition, Tick is beneficial for clients who don’t require to shut down the Ticker.
WebAug 9, 2016 · 1 Answer. Tick is a convenience wrapper for NewTicker providing access to the ticking channel only. While Tick is useful for clients that have no need to shut …
WebMar 9, 2024 · fmt.Println( time.Now()) We need to do something like: // Somewhere in initialization code, create an instance of the Clock interface: c := clock.New() // Somewhere later, use that instance: fmt.Println( c.Now()) Most of the time, I find myself having an instance of Clock as part of the params of something, like this: type Foo struct { clock clock. cricut quick snap housingWebApr 28, 2024 · Here, we are going to learn how to implement the multiple tickers in Golang (Go Language)? Submitted by Nidhi, on April 28, 2024 [Last updated : March 04, 2024] . Implementing the multiple tickers in Golang. Problem Solution: Here, we will implement two tickers using time.NewTicker() function.Here we will get the notification … budgeting for kids worksheetsWebJul 5, 2024 · In the code listing below a ticker is configured to be executed after every 1 second. A goroutine is written to monitor if a ticker event is received or done channel got a signal to stop it. Before sending a signal to the done channel, at line 24, we have made a call to time.Sleep(10*time. Second) to let ticker execute 10 times. cricut punisher skull svg imageWebThe timer of Go language is essentially a one-way channel. There is a one-way chan of time.Time type in the time.Timer structure type. time.NewTicker regularly triggers the execution of the task. When the next execution comes and the current task has not been completed, it will wait for the current task to execute before executing the next task. budgeting for low income householdsWebApr 12, 2024 · It prints A and then immediately terminates the goroutine without printing the boolean, B, or anything else. After inspecting the source code, this is the window.Closed () function: func (w *Window) Closed () bool { var closed bool mainthread.Call (func () { closed = w.window.ShouldClose () }) return closed } func (w *Window) ShouldClose ... cricut red light issueWebFeb 25, 2024 · time.Ticker type Ticker struct { C <-chan Time // The channel on which the ticks are delivered. } Ticker is quite easy to use, with some minor caveats: Sends will drop all unread values if C already has one message in it. It must be stopped: the GC will not collect it … cricut register heat pressWebApr 9, 2024 · In Go language, time packages supplies functionality for determining as well as viewing time. The Now() function in Go language is used to find the current local … budgeting for manufacturing company